What Cherny is describing, in engineering terms, is the operating principle behind test-driven development (TDD). TDD has ...
The answer lies in the movement from the artisanal to the industrial. A human attacker, no matter how gifted, is a ...
Get access to free course material to start learning Python. Learn important skills and tools used in programming today. Test ...
Vibe coding — the practice of using AI assistants as collaborative coding partners — has matured from novelty to necessity. Here's how developers are embracing the new paradigm.
Spark Story gets a NAB preview with browser to iOS previs, scripts, OpenUSD assets, and Gaussian Splats for rapid virtual ...
Microsoft has released Visual Studio Code version 1.116, introducing a set of AI-focused improvements that refine developer ...
Across the April 8 and April 15, 2026 releases, Visual Studio Code expanded its agent-focused tooling with a new companion app, better terminal interaction, session debugging and more built-in Copilot ...
The Chrome and Edge browsers have built-in APIs for language detection, translation, summarization, and more, using locally ...
SunFounder has sent us a sample of the Pironman 5 Pro Max tower PC case for Raspberry Pi 5 for review alongside a PiPower 5 ...
The new Gemini for Mac app integrates into your workflow for quicker and easier AI access, hopefully improving productivity.